In all of these challenges, the resilience of euro area financial institutions has actually been noteworthy, but need to not pave the way to complacency. Current stresses in the United States and Swiss banking industries have functioned as a prompt pointer of simply just how much the conservation of financial security depends upon the shock-absorption capability of the monetary system.

This caused tensions in the financial institution equity and funding markets in the euro area. These tensions were short-term, as euro area bank fundamentals stay solid and prompt regulatory treatment has actually had spillovers from various other economic climates. Nevertheless, it is feasible that these events might lead to a reassessment of the profitability and liquidity expectations for euro location banks.
